| Safe Haskell | Safe-Inferred |
|---|---|
| Language | Haskell2010 |
Ribosome.Data.PluginName
Description
Data type PluginName
Synopsis
- newtype PluginName = PluginName {
- unPluginName :: Text
Documentation
newtype PluginName Source #
Represents the name of the plugin, to be used via Reader by all its components.
The name is usually provided by main function combinators like runNvimPluginIO via .Reader
PluginConfig
Constructors
| PluginName | |
Fields
| |
Instances
| IsString PluginName Source # | |
Defined in Ribosome.Data.PluginName Methods fromString :: String -> PluginName # | |
| Show PluginName Source # | |
Defined in Ribosome.Data.PluginName Methods showsPrec :: Int -> PluginName -> ShowS # show :: PluginName -> String # showList :: [PluginName] -> ShowS # | |
| Eq PluginName Source # | |
Defined in Ribosome.Data.PluginName | |
| Ord PluginName Source # | |
Defined in Ribosome.Data.PluginName Methods compare :: PluginName -> PluginName -> Ordering # (<) :: PluginName -> PluginName -> Bool # (<=) :: PluginName -> PluginName -> Bool # (>) :: PluginName -> PluginName -> Bool # (>=) :: PluginName -> PluginName -> Bool # max :: PluginName -> PluginName -> PluginName # min :: PluginName -> PluginName -> PluginName # | |